Installation of Mor Boutros Kassis, Archbishop of Aleppo

On October 15, 2022, His Holiness Patriarch Mor Ignatius Aphrem II conducted the service of the Installation of His Eminence Mor Boutros Kassis, Archbishop of Aleppo and Environs, at St. Aphrem Cathedral in Aleppo.

The service included a procession where two archbishops escorted the new Archbishop among the people. Then the sustatikon, or the commendation letter, was read proclaiming Mor Boutros Kassis, to be the Archbishop of Aleppo and Environs. His Eminence Mor Boutros Kassis delivered a message where he thanked the Lord for his new responsibility (the text of the speech will be posted in a separate post).

Their Eminences Archbishops: Mor Theophilos George Saliba, Archbishop of Mount Lebanon and Tripoli, Mor Timotheos Matta Al-Khoury, Archbishop of Homs, Hama, Tartous and Environs, Mor Maurice Amsih, Archbishop of Jazeera and Euphrates, Mor Anthimos Jack Yakoub, Patriarchal Vicar for Youth Affairs and Christian Education, Mor Yacoub Babawi, Patriarchal Vicar for Monks Affairs and the Administration of Mor Aphrem Theological Seminary in Maarat Saydnaya, Mor Cyril Babi, Patriarchal Vicar for the Patriarchal Archdiocese of Damascus, Mor Joseph Bali, Patriarchal Secretary and Media Office Director, Armenian Orthodox Archbishop of Damascus Armash Nalbandian, assisted His Holiness in the service.

His Eminence Cardinal Mario Zenari, Apostolic Nuncio in Damascus, the Heads of the Christian Churches in Aleppo: Archbishop George Masri, Greek Catholic Archbishop of Aleppo, Mar Antoine Audo Archbishop of Aleppo of the Chaldeans, as well as Archbishop John Jeanbart and other officials and representatives of the churches also attended the service of the Installation.
